Many women, I not being one of them, do not wear pantyhose or stockings anymore. Every girl has a entitlement to wear what she does or does not want to. When I talk with the bare-legged females one of the reasons for not wearing pantyhose anymore is that legs cannot breathe, they itch, they sag, they curl your toes, and so forth.

Now being a woman who wears them often (five to six times a week), I get a lot of feedback, more often than not spontaneous, from other women about their approach about pantyhose. If you are wearing inexpensive pantyhose, or worse the fatal arrangement of cheap pantyhose that are too small, I can comprehend the above observations. There are plenty of brands that do not itch, sag, curl your toes and feel comfortable against your skin as long as you purchase the right size.
